The Ghana Education Service (GES) has confirmed that two pupils lost their lives and 28 others were injured following a bee attack at Anloga E.P. Basic School in the Volta Region.

 The incident occurred on Wednesday, December 17, 2025, and affected five teachers, three school feeding cooks, and twenty-two learners.

In a statement released on December 19, GES Management expressed its deepest condolences to the bereaved families and wished a speedy recovery to all injured victims. The Service commended teachers, officials of the Ghana National Fire Service, and community members whose swift intervention helped manage the situation.

GES is collaborating with the Ghana National Fire Service, the National Disaster Management Organisation (NADMO), and the District Chief Executive to eliminate the bee habitat and implement measures to prevent future occurrences.
